Requirements for Installation position:
Avoid places of inflammable or explosive gas leakage or where there are strongly
aggressive gases.
Avoid places subject to strong artificial electric/magnetic fields.
Avoid places subject to noise and resonance.
Avoid severe natural conditions (e.g. heavy lampblack, strong sandy wind, direct sunshine
or high temperature heat sources).
Avoid places within the reach of children.
Select where it is easy to perform service and repair and where the ventilation good.
The outdoor unit shall not be installed in any way that could occupy an aisle, stairway, exit,
fire escape, catwalk or any other public area.
The outdoor unit shall be installed as far as possible from the doors and windows of the
neighbors as well as the green plants.
Requirements of the mounting structure:
The mounting rack must meet the relevant national or industrial standards in terms of
strength with welding and connection areas rustproofed.
The mounting rack and its load carry surface shall be able to withstand 4 times or above
the weight of the unit.
The mounting rack of the outdoor unit shall be fastened with expansion bolt.
Ensure the secure installation regardless of what type of wall on which it is installed, to
prevent potential dropping that could hurt people.
Electrical Safety Requirements:
Be sure to use the rated voltage and air conditioners dedicated circuit for the power supply,
and the power cable diameter must meet the national requirements.
If the rated current of the device is greater than or equal to 16A, it is necessary to use a
connection to the mains with the organization of an individual line and install an ELCB. For
the connecting line, a cable with a cross section of 1.5-2 mm
2
and circuit breakers are
used.
The minimum clearance between the air conditioner and the combustibles is 1.5 m.
The interconnection cord enables connect the indoor and outdoor units. You must first
choose the right cable size before preparing it for connection.
Cable Types:
Indoor Power Cable (if applicable): H05VV-F;
Interconnection cord: H07RN-F or H05RN-F;
